DaVita provides specialized kidney care services for patients with chronic kidney disease (CKD) and end-stage renal disease (ESRD). The company operates a network of dialysis centers where patients receive treatment, along with offering educational resources like Kidney Smart classes to help individuals manage their kidney health. DaVita's approach is centered on value-based care, focusing on improving patient outcomes while also aiming to reduce healthcare costs. Unlike many competitors, DaVita emphasizes a patient-centric model that uses clinical metrics to enhance treatment effectiveness. The goal of DaVita is to transform kidney care by providing holistic and equitable services that foster a supportive healthcare community.
